6
KONFIGURATION
Parameter
TimerTriggerSource[TimerSelector] enum
6.12.7
Encodersteuerung
Tabelle 24: Standard-SFNC-Parameter für die Encodersteuerung
Parameter
EncoderMode
EncoderDivider
EncoderOutputMode
EncoderValue
EncoderResetSource
Tabelle 25: Standard-SFNC-Befehl für die Encodersteuerung
Befehl
EncoderReset
6.12.8
Ereignissteuerung
Tabelle 26: Standard-SFNC-Selektor für die Ereignissteuerung
Selektor
EventSelector
40
O P E R A T I N G I N S T R U C T I O N S | Ranger3
Typ
Beschreibung
Wählt die Quelle des Triggers zum Starten des Timers
aus.
Werte:
Off, LineTrigger, GPIO, PulseGenerator
Typ
Beschreibung
enum
Der FourPhase-Modus ist der Standard-Encodermodus,
bei dem sich EncoderValue mit jeder vollen Vier-Pha‐
sen-Sequenz erhöht. Dadurch wird Jitter unterdrückt.
Werte:
FourPhase
int
Legt fest, wie viele Encoder-Inkremente/-Dekremente
erforderlich sind, um ein Encoder-Ausgangsimpulssi‐
gnal zu erzeugen.
enum
Wählt die Bedingungen aus, unter denen die Encoder‐
schnittstelle ein gültiges Encoder-Ausgangssignal
erzeugt.
Werte:
PositionUp, PositionDown, DirectionUp, Direction‐
Down, Motion
int
Liest oder schreibt den aktuellen Wert des Positions‐
zählers des ausgewählten Encoders.
enum
Wählt das Signal aus, das die Quelle zum Zurücksetzen
des Encoders darstellt.
Wert:
Off
Beschreibung
Führt einen Software-Reset des ausgewählten
Encoders durch und startet ihn. Der Encoder beginnt
sofort nach dem Reset mit der Zählung von Ereignis‐
sen.
Typ
Beschreibung
enum
Wählt aus, welches Ereignis an die Hostanwendung
signalisiert werden soll.
Wert:
LogMessage
Sichtbar‐
Zugriff
keit
Expert
RW
Sichtbar‐
Zugriff
keit
Expert
RW
Beginner
RW
Expert
RW
Expert
R
Expert
RW
Sichtbar‐
Zugriff
keit
Expert
W
Sichtbar‐
keit
Expert
8020773/10WC/2018-09 | SICK
Irrtümer und Änderungen vorbehalten